35岁程序员的退路:「有人放弃挣扎撤回老家,有人创业失败退回大厂」

本文主要是介绍35岁程序员的退路:「有人放弃挣扎撤回老家,有人创业失败退回大厂」,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

在这里插入图片描述

35岁,真就是程序员职业生涯的「死亡线」吗?

随着「内卷」、「躺平」等词汇出现的频率越来越高,「大龄恐惧症」也越来越多地在技术圈被人讨论,而《2020程序员人才大数据洞察报告》也指出如今程序员群体呈年轻化趋势,90后占据着半壁江山。

这也促使很多程序员在工作5-10年以后,都会开始思考更久以后的自己会是怎样一种生活状态,他们担心着是否会被时代抛弃。

带着这一问题,我们与几位程序员朋友聊了聊,他们中有人从一线退回老家,有人创业失败回归大厂,还有人依然坚守在「自我实现」的道路上。

在这里插入图片描述

北漂7年,我选择回家过真正的「生活」

在这里插入图片描述

许锋,33岁平凡程序员
2018年结束7年北漂,回到老家徐州

说到我的程序员经历,其实还是很坎坷的,因为最开始我是从退伍军人转行开始写代码,并非科班出身的程序员,连一点边都沾不上。

我记得是十六岁那年去的部队,入伍5年后面临淘汰和退伍的选择,于是不得不去思考未来的人生规划。

那个时间段我是非常迷茫的,常年的从军生涯让我与社会有点脱节,不明白那时有潜力的行业是哪些,关键是我什么也不会。

也是一个巧合,我的姐夫给了我一个人生参照,他和我一样是一名普通Java程序员。又恰好我在小时候就对计算机很感兴趣,因此在我们的一次长谈之后,我就义无反顾地决定走这条路了。

当然,我的表哥肯定没法教我写代码,而且自学也没法证明我写代码的能力,所以我选择去报了培训班。

说实话,刚开始学Java完全跟不上节奏,因为从普通人的思维方式转换成程序员的思维方式没法一蹴而就,那段时间除了白天上课之外,晚上我还得回家把老师讲的视频拿出来复习,课上教的代码也得重新写一遍,所有事情弄完基本在凌晨1、2点了。这个经历对于刚接触代码的我来说非常痛苦,就好像你不读书5年多,但某天你突然接到通知要参加高考一样。

但哪怕再苦我也得坚持下去,因为你不努力就没饭吃,每天得过且过的后果除了白白浪费交的这近1万培训费用外,更惨的是你会面临无法找到工作谋生的窘境。

我很庆幸,5年军旅生活塑造了我坚毅的个性,能让我在那段时间熬过来,相比起肉体的磨练,精神上反复从疲倦到兴奋的过程更令我体会深刻。

结束培训之后,我的第一份工作是在南京,当时进了一家小公司做java后端开发,在工作的时候也不断看各类技术大佬的的博客,自己也啃过几本专业书,积累了3年的经验后投了当时北京一家中等规模公司的java岗,薪水有了较大的涨幅,年包能有30多万,可以说那时候就是我职业生涯的最高峰了。

在北京的那7年,让我感触最深的一点是没有归属感&#

这篇关于35岁程序员的退路:「有人放弃挣扎撤回老家,有人创业失败退回大厂」的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/450971

相关文章

ORACLE 11g 创建数据库时 Enterprise Manager配置失败的解决办法 无法打开OEM的解决办法

在win7 64位系统下安装oracle11g,在使用Database configuration Assistant创建数据库时,在创建到85%的时候报错,错误如下: 解决办法: 在listener.ora中增加对BlueAeri-PC或ip地址的侦听,具体步骤如下: 1.启动Net Manager,在“监听程序”--Listener下添加一个地址,主机名写计

STM32 ADC+DMA导致写FLASH失败

最近用STM32G070系列的ADC+DMA采样时,遇到了一些小坑记录一下; 一、ADC+DMA采样时进入死循环; 解决方法:ADC-dma死循环问题_stm32 adc dma死机-CSDN博客 将ADC的DMA中断调整为最高,且增大ADCHAL_ADC_Start_DMA(&hadc1, (uint32_t*)adc_buffer, ADC_Buffer_Size); 的ADC_Bu

『功能项目』战士的平A特效【35】

我们打开上一篇34武器的切换实例的项目, 本章要做的事情是在战士的每次按A键时在指定位置生成一个平A特效 首先将之前下载的技能拖拽至场景中 完全解压缩后重命名为AEffect 拖拽至预制体文件夹 进入主角动画的战士动画层级 双击第一次攻击 选择Animation 创建事件 创建的动画事件帧放在攻击动画挥剑指定处 命名为PerpetualAtt

LabVIEW程序员是怎样成长为大佬

成为一名LabVIEW编程领域的“大佬”需要时间、实践、学习和解决复杂问题的经验。尽管LabVIEW作为一种图形化编程语言在初期可能相对容易上手,但要真正成为精通者,需要在多个层面上深入理解。以下是LabVIEW程序员如何逐步成长为“大佬”的路径: 1. 打好基础 LabVIEW的大佬们通常在初期会打下非常坚实的基础,理解LabVIEW编程的核心概念,包括: 数据流编程模型:Lab

ssh版本升级导致连接失败

公司系统使用的是第三方ssh插件jsch-0.1.39.jar,之前采集正常的,但是厂家服务器ssh升级成2.0版本,然后程序就报错,异常如下: com.jcraft.jsch.JSchException: Algorithm negotiation failat com.jcraft.jsch.Session.receive_kexinit(Session.java:510)at com.

程序员必备心理学——心流

心理学之心流 前言一、“心流”是什么?二、心流的好处二、如何进入心流心流状态的四个阶段第一个阶段:挣扎第二个阶段:放松第三个阶段:心流第四个阶段:巩固 进入心流的技巧 总结题外话 前言 你是否常常感觉自己明明学习了一整天,但是就是感觉没有太多的收获。这个时候除了你的学习方向等问题之外,也可能是你的学习方法太低效了。作者本人就经常有这种情况,好在偶然间在b站刷到一个大佬的这个心

利用PL/SQL工具连接Oracle数据库的时候,报错:ORA-12638: 身份证明检索失败的解决办法

找到相对应的安装目录:比如:E:\oracle\product\10.2.0\client_1\NETWORK\ADMIN 在里面找到:SQLNET.AUTHENTICATION_SERVICES= (NTS) 将其更改为:SQLNET.AUTHENTICATION_SERVICES= (BEQ,NONE) 或者注释掉:#SQLNET.AUTHENTICATION_SERVICES= (N

大厂算法例题解之网易2018秋招笔试真题 (未完)

1、字符串碎片 【题目描述】一个由小写字母组成的字符串可以看成一些同一字母的最大碎片组成的。例如,“aaabbaaac” 是由下面碎片组成的:‘aaa’,‘bb’,‘c’。牛牛现在给定一个字符串,请你帮助计算这个字符串的所有碎片的 平均长度是多少。 输入描述: 输入包括一个字符串 s,字符串 s 的长度 length(1 ≤ length ≤ 50),s 只含小写字母(‘a’-‘z’) 输出描述

Java应用对接pinpoint监控工具的时候,应用名称长度超出限制而导致接入失败

一、背景 java应用需要接入pinpoint,同一个虚拟机上的其他应用接入成功,唯独本应用不行。 首先排除是pinpoint agent的问题,因为其他应用都正常。 然后,我就对比二者的启动脚本。 -javaagent:/opt/pinpoint/pinpoint-bootstrap.jar -Dpinpoint.agentId=DA301004_17 -Dpinpoint.applic

程序员都在使用的画图工具

大家好,我是袁庭新。 程序员都在使用的画图工具,你一定没用过这款画图工具吧!我教程中的架构图都是用它来画的。 比如我编写的RDB工作原理图就是用draw.io绘制的,如下图所示: 再例如Redis集群故障恢复原理图我也是通过draw.io工具绘制的,如下图所示: 是不是觉得draw.io绘制的图形特别简洁、美观。它的官网是: https://www.drawio.com dra